Correspondent Originated Mortgage Loan definition

Correspondent Originated Mortgage Loan means any Mortgage Loan which: (a) was not originated by Seller; (b) is not a Broker Originated Mortgage Loan; and (c) has or will be purchased by Seller from the holder of the Mortgage Note for such Mortgage Loan, and upon such purchase Seller shall be the holder of the Mortgage Note for such Mortgage Loan and otherwise own all rights, titles and interests in and to such Mortgage Loan.
